- Title: Bismarkia nobilis, Bismark palm
- Description: Dramatic species with very large (to 3m wide), silver-grey fronds. Used as individual focal point or in pairs to frame entrances. Native to Madagascar. may reach to 25m in nature, less under cultivation. Frost tender.
